Lines Matching refs:ASSERT
336 ASSERT(freelen >= wantlen); in xfs_alloc_compute_diff()
396 ASSERT(args->mod < args->prod); in xfs_alloc_fix_len()
398 ASSERT(rlen >= args->minlen); in xfs_alloc_fix_len()
399 ASSERT(rlen <= args->maxlen); in xfs_alloc_fix_len()
413 ASSERT(rlen >= args->minlen && rlen <= args->maxlen); in xfs_alloc_fix_len()
414 ASSERT(rlen % args->prod == args->mod); in xfs_alloc_fix_len()
415 ASSERT(args->pag->pagf_freeblks + args->pag->pagf_flcount >= in xfs_alloc_fix_len()
698 ASSERT(agno != NULLAGNUMBER); in xfs_alloc_read_agfl()
761 ASSERT(args->alignment == 1 || args->type != XFS_ALLOCTYPE_THIS_BNO); in xfs_alloc_cur_setup()
868 ASSERT(args->len >= args->minlen); in xfs_alloc_cur_check()
876 ASSERT(args->type == XFS_ALLOCTYPE_NEAR_BNO); in xfs_alloc_cur_check()
891 ASSERT(args->len > acur->len || in xfs_alloc_cur_check()
927 ASSERT(acur->cnt && acur->bnolt); in xfs_alloc_cur_finish()
928 ASSERT(acur->bno >= acur->rec_bno); in xfs_alloc_cur_finish()
929 ASSERT(acur->bno + acur->len <= acur->rec_bno + acur->rec_len); in xfs_alloc_cur_finish()
930 ASSERT(acur->rec_bno + acur->rec_len <= be32_to_cpu(agf->agf_length)); in xfs_alloc_cur_finish()
978 ASSERT(len >= acur->cur_len); in xfs_alloc_cntbt_iter()
1134 ASSERT(args->minlen > 0); in xfs_alloc_ag_vextent()
1135 ASSERT(args->maxlen > 0); in xfs_alloc_ag_vextent()
1136 ASSERT(args->minlen <= args->maxlen); in xfs_alloc_ag_vextent()
1137 ASSERT(args->mod < args->prod); in xfs_alloc_ag_vextent()
1138 ASSERT(args->alignment > 0); in xfs_alloc_ag_vextent()
1155 ASSERT(0); in xfs_alloc_ag_vextent()
1162 ASSERT(args->len >= args->minlen); in xfs_alloc_ag_vextent()
1163 ASSERT(args->len <= args->maxlen); in xfs_alloc_ag_vextent()
1164 ASSERT(!args->wasfromfl || args->resv != XFS_AG_RESV_AGFL); in xfs_alloc_ag_vextent()
1165 ASSERT(args->agbno % args->alignment == 0); in xfs_alloc_ag_vextent()
1181 ASSERT(!xfs_extent_busy_search(args->mp, args->pag, in xfs_alloc_ag_vextent()
1214 ASSERT(args->alignment == 1); in xfs_alloc_ag_vextent_exact()
1243 ASSERT(fbno <= args->agbno); in xfs_alloc_ag_vextent_exact()
1273 ASSERT(args->agbno + args->len <= tend); in xfs_alloc_ag_vextent_exact()
1281 ASSERT(args->agbno + args->len <= be32_to_cpu(agf->agf_length)); in xfs_alloc_ag_vextent_exact()
1376 ASSERT(acur->len == 0); in xfs_alloc_ag_vextent_locality()
1377 ASSERT(args->type == XFS_ALLOCTYPE_NEAR_BNO); in xfs_alloc_ag_vextent_locality()
1528 ASSERT(*len >= args->minlen); in xfs_alloc_ag_vextent_lastblock()
1568 ASSERT(args->min_agbno <= args->max_agbno); in xfs_alloc_ag_vextent_near()
1594 ASSERT(i == 1); in xfs_alloc_ag_vextent_near()
1704 ASSERT(i == 1); in xfs_alloc_ag_vextent_size()
2258 ASSERT(mp->m_ag_maxlevels > 0); in xfs_alloc_min_freelist()
2320 ASSERT(args->maxlen > 0); in xfs_alloc_space_available()
2321 ASSERT(args->maxlen >= args->minlen); in xfs_alloc_space_available()
2422 ASSERT(pag->pagf_agflreset); in xfs_agfl_reset()
2461 ASSERT(xfs_bmap_free_item_zone != NULL); in xfs_defer_agfl_block()
2462 ASSERT(oinfo != NULL); in xfs_defer_agfl_block()
2537 ASSERT(tp->t_flags & XFS_TRANS_PERM_LOG_RES); in xfs_alloc_fix_freelist()
2556 ASSERT(!(flags & XFS_ALLOC_FLAG_FREEING)); in xfs_alloc_fix_freelist()
2739 ASSERT(!pag->pagf_agflreset); in xfs_alloc_get_freelist()
2845 ASSERT(!pag->pagf_agflreset); in xfs_alloc_put_freelist()
2858 ASSERT(be32_to_cpu(agf->agf_flcount) <= xfs_agfl_size(mp)); in xfs_alloc_put_freelist()
3010 ASSERT(agno != NULLAGNUMBER); in xfs_read_agf()
3017 ASSERT(!(*bpp)->b_error); in xfs_read_agf()
3041 ASSERT((flags & (XFS_ALLOC_FLAG_FREEING | XFS_ALLOC_FLAG_TRYLOCK)) != in xfs_alloc_read_agf()
3043 ASSERT(agno != NULLAGNUMBER); in xfs_alloc_read_agf()
3049 ASSERT(!(*bpp)->b_error); in xfs_alloc_read_agf()
3083 ASSERT(pag->pagf_freeblks == be32_to_cpu(agf->agf_freeblks)); in xfs_alloc_read_agf()
3084 ASSERT(pag->pagf_btreeblks == be32_to_cpu(agf->agf_btreeblks)); in xfs_alloc_read_agf()
3085 ASSERT(pag->pagf_flcount == be32_to_cpu(agf->agf_flcount)); in xfs_alloc_read_agf()
3086 ASSERT(pag->pagf_longest == be32_to_cpu(agf->agf_longest)); in xfs_alloc_read_agf()
3087 ASSERT(pag->pagf_levels[XFS_BTNUM_BNOi] == in xfs_alloc_read_agf()
3089 ASSERT(pag->pagf_levels[XFS_BTNUM_CNTi] == in xfs_alloc_read_agf()
3127 ASSERT(XFS_FSB_TO_AGNO(mp, args->fsbno) < mp->m_sb.sb_agcount); in xfs_alloc_vextent()
3128 ASSERT(XFS_FSB_TO_AGBNO(mp, args->fsbno) < agsize); in xfs_alloc_vextent()
3129 ASSERT(args->minlen <= args->maxlen); in xfs_alloc_vextent()
3130 ASSERT(args->minlen <= agsize); in xfs_alloc_vextent()
3131 ASSERT(args->mod < args->prod); in xfs_alloc_vextent()
3268 ASSERT(0); in xfs_alloc_vextent()
3276 ASSERT(args->len >= args->minlen); in xfs_alloc_vextent()
3277 ASSERT(args->len <= args->maxlen); in xfs_alloc_vextent()
3278 ASSERT(args->agbno % args->alignment == 0); in xfs_alloc_vextent()
3345 ASSERT(len != 0); in __xfs_free_extent()
3346 ASSERT(type != XFS_AG_RESV_AGFL); in __xfs_free_extent()
3419 ASSERT(cur->bc_btnum == XFS_BTNUM_BNO); in xfs_alloc_query_range()
3437 ASSERT(cur->bc_btnum == XFS_BTNUM_BNO); in xfs_alloc_query_all()